Publisher's Summary

Includes a bonus conversation between the author and narrator.

A compulsive, tenacious, and unexpectedly hopeful thriller set in a Midwestern strip club, told by New York Times best-selling author Marie Rutkoski in the spirit of Gillian Flynn and Tana French

It’s 1999, and Samantha has danced for years at the Lovely Lady strip club. She’s not used to taking anyone under her wing - after all, between her disapproving boyfriend and his daughter, who may as well be her own child, she has enough to worry about. But when Samantha overrides her better judgment to drive a new dancer home, they are run off the road. The police arrive at the scene of the accident - but find only one body.

Georgia, another dancer, is drawn into the investigation as she tries to assist Holly, a Harvard-educated detective with a complicated story of her own. As the point of view shifts from police officers and detectives to club patrons and children, the women round up a list of suspects, all the while grappling with their own understandings of loss and love.

Drawing on her personal experiences as well as interviews with police, Rutkoski immerses us in a subculture that is all too often reduced to cliché. Gripping, deeply feminist, and character-driven, Real Easy spellbinds us and gets to the heart of this timeless question: How do women live out their lives knowing that men can hurt them?

“Kaminsky’s compelling narration never lost me. I kept my ears peeled until the gripping denouement.” Vulture, on the audiobook  

“[A] thoughtful, character-driven mystery…[Real Easy] inverts standard crime tropes and reminds readers that stripping is work, and that women deserve to move through that work without the constant threat of violence and death.” —Sarah Weinman, The New York Times Book Review

“[Rutkoski] writes vividly…This is a serial killer novel with a difference, avoiding sensationalism and focusing on the vulnerability of the victims.” The Sunday Times
